The first plenary session of the Senate of the 2024 – 2028 legislature began on Friday with the singing of the National Anthem.
The Senate session is chaired by senior senator Ioan Stan (PSD), who has the highest number of fulfilled parliamentary mandates.
There are 114 senators in the hall out of the 134 elected.
In this first sitting there can be no parliamentary debates, with the Validation Committee composed of 15 senators to be set up, in line with the political configuration of the Senate, resulting from the elections.
After validating the mandates, the senators will take the oath.
On Thursday and Friday, all 134 senators elected for the 2024 – 2028 term of office submitted at the Senate, the original certificate proving their election to the Senate, at the reception center for the senators declared elected following the parliamentary elections of December 1.
